Package: linux-image-2.6.29-2-686 Version: 2.6.29-5 Severity: normal Through kernel 2.6.26, I was able to use my wireless card via the madwifi driver "ath-pci". Unfortunately, madwifi was recently removed from Debian, so I'm stuck with only the ath5k driver in the kernel. Problem is, it just doesn't work for me. Well, every once in a while and under conditions I can't figure out, it works 100% perfectly. But most of the time it behaves as if it's not actually connected to my wireless network (it tries to send DHCP packets and doesn't see a response -- I don't have an easy way of checking whether it's failing to send packets or whether it's not seeing the replies).
